Best Practices for Using GPS Trackers in Wildlife Conservation

Ethical Considerations

Navigating the ethical concerns of GPS tracking in wildlife conservation is essential for the integrity of our mission. In the majestic expanse of Rottnest Island, it’s crucial that the deployment of GPS trackers respects the natural behavior of local fauna, such as the quokkas. Disruption to their daily lives must be minimal. Practices should include regularly assessing the impact of tracking devices and ensuring they are lightweight and non-invasive. By prioritizing the well-being of the animals, we are truly living up to the ethical standards required by the conservation community.

Equipment Maintenance

Ensuring your equipment, like GPS trackers, works optimally requires regular maintenance. Much like Kings Park’s remarkable botanical garden, which relies on careful tending, our technology needs meticulous care. Regularly check your GPS devices for wear and tear to avoid data loss in critical moments. For efficient fieldwork, always have a backup plan, which might include spare batteries and alternative tracking methods. This vigilance ensures the longevity of the devices and the continuity of crucial data collection efforts.
